Why Oracle Cloud Infrastructure (OCI) is one of the top choices for E-commerce, healthcare, and financial services?


Cloud computing has revolutionized the way businesses operate, offering numerous benefits such as flexibility, scalability, and cost savings. As one of the leading cloud providers, Oracle Cloud Infrastructure (OCI) offers a wide range of services and features that enable businesses to leverage the benefits of cloud computing. In this blog post, we will provide an overview of OCI, its key benefits, services offered, use cases, and getting started with OCI.

What is Oracle Cloud Infrastructure? OCI is a cloud computing platform that provides businesses with a suite of infrastructure services, including computing, storage, and networking. It offers high performance, security, and reliability to meet the demands of modern businesses. OCI uses a combination of bare metal servers and virtual machines to deliver a high-performance computing experience.

Key Benefits of Oracle Cloud Infrastructure

  1. Security features and compliance certifications OCI offers numerous security features to protect businesses’ data and applications. These include encryption at rest and in transit, security monitoring, identity and access management, and network security. In addition, OCI is certified for numerous compliance regulations such as PCI-DSS, HIPAA, and SOC2.
  2. Scalability and flexibility OCI allows businesses to easily scale their infrastructure up or down to meet changing business demands. This flexibility enables businesses to quickly adapt to changes in the market and take advantage of new opportunities.
  3. High availability and fault tolerance OCI’s architecture is designed for high availability and fault tolerance, ensuring that businesses’ applications and data are always available. OCI offers multiple availability domains and fault domains to ensure that applications remain operational even in the event of a failure.
  4. Cost savings OCI offers a pay-as-you-go pricing model, which enables businesses to only pay for the services they use. This can result in significant cost savings compared to traditional on-premise solutions.

Oracle Cloud Infrastructure (OCI) Key Services

Services Offered by Oracle Cloud Infrastructure OCI offers a wide range of services to meet the needs of businesses of all sizes. Here are some of the key services offered by OCI:

  1. Compute services OCI offers virtual machines (VMs) and bare metal servers for businesses to run their applications. VMs are ideal for running workloads that require flexibility and scalability, while bare metal servers offer high performance for workloads that require large amounts of computing power. OCI also offers container engines for businesses to run containerized applications.
  2. Storage services OCI offers three types of storage services: block storage, object storage, and file storage. Block storage is ideal for storing structured data and provides high performance and low latency. Object storage is ideal for storing unstructured data, such as images and videos, and offers scalability and durability. File storage is ideal for storing shared files and offers high performance and security.
  3. Networking services OCI offers a range of networking services, including Virtual Cloud Network (VCN), load balancer, and DNS. VCN enables businesses to create their own virtual network, while the load balancer distributes traffic across multiple instances for high availability. DNS enables businesses to manage their domain names and resolve them to IP addresses.
  4. Database services OCI offers a range of database services, including Autonomous Database, MySQL, and Exadata. Autonomous Database is a fully managed database service that offers high availability, scalability, and security. MySQL is a popular open-source relational database that offers high performance and scalability. Exadata is a high-performance database appliance that offers advanced analytics capabilities.

Getting Started with Oracle Cloud Infrastructure

Getting started with OCI is straightforward. Here’s a step-by-step guide to getting started with OCI:

  1. Sign up process To get started with OCI, you’ll need to create an account on the OCI website. You’ll need to provide your name, email address, and credit card information to create an account.
  2. Creating an OCI account Once you’ve signed up, you’ll need to create an OCI account. This involves creating a user account, which will be used to access OCI services and resources. You’ll also need to create a virtual cloud network (VCN), which is the foundation for all network resources in OCI.
  3. Setting up a virtual machine Once you have your account set up, you can start using OCI services. One of the most popular services offered by OCI is virtual machines (VMs). To set up a VM, you’ll need to choose an image, specify the shape (the amount of CPU and memory), and configure the networking and storage options.
  4. Accessing OCI services and resources Once you have your VM set up, you can start accessing other OCI services and resources. These include storage services, database services, and networking services. You can access these services through the OCI console, which provides a graphical user interface for managing your OCI resources.

Use Cases for Oracle Cloud Infrastructure

OCI is used by businesses of all sizes and in a wide range of industries. Here are some examples of businesses and industries that can benefit from OCI:

  1. E-commerce businesses OCI offers high performance and scalability, which makes it ideal for e-commerce businesses. These businesses require a platform that can handle large amounts of traffic and transactions, and OCI delivers on both counts.
  2. Healthcare industry The healthcare industry is highly regulated and requires a high level of security and compliance. OCI offers numerous security features and is certified for compliance regulations such as HIPAA and SOC2, making it an ideal platform for healthcare businesses.
  3. Gaming industry The gaming industry requires high-performance computing to deliver an immersive gaming experience. OCI’s bare metal servers offer the high performance needed to deliver these experiences.
  4. Financial services industry The financial services industry requires a high level of security and compliance, as well as high performance and scalability. OCI offers all of these features and is certified for compliance regulations such as PCI-DSS.


Oracle Cloud Infrastructure offers businesses a wide range of infrastructure services, including computing, storage, and networking. OCI’s key benefits include security features, scalability and flexibility, high availability and fault tolerance, and cost savings. OCI offers a range of services, including compute services, storage services, networking services, and database services. OCI is used by businesses of all sizes and in a wide range of industries, including e-commerce, healthcare, gaming, and financial services. Getting started with OCI is straightforward, and businesses can quickly take advantage of the benefits of cloud computing.

Khalid ElGazzar

I am a Cloud Architect, Software Development Manager, and CTO/CDO, bringing a wealth of experience and expertise to the table. My passion for technology, desire to foster knowledge sharing, and commitment to helping others succeed drive me forward. You can contact me at: Khalid (at) SWAC (dot) blog or atLinkedIn

Leave a Reply

Your email address will not be published. Required fields are marked *